  7. 19 wrz 2024 · The formula for the area of a trapezoid is A = ½ (b 1 +b 2)h, where b 1 and b 2 are the lengths of the bases and h is the height. [1] If you only know the side lengths of a regular trapezoid, you can break the trapezoid into simple shapes to find the height and finish your calculation.
